Belawa

Belawa is a village located in Shohratgarh tehsil of Siddharthnagar district in Uttar Pradesh, India. It is situated 9km away from sub-district headquarter Shohratgarh (tehsildar office) and 16km away from district headquarter Siddharthnagar. As per 2009 stats, Pokhar Bhitwa is the gram panchayat of Belawa village.

About Belawa

According to Census 2011, the location code or village code of Belawa is 176258. The village spans a total geographical area of 150 hectares. Siddharthnagar is nearest town to Belawa village for all major economic activities, which is approximately 16km away.

Population of Belawa

According to the 2011 Census, Belawa has a total population of about 1,856, with approximately 955 males and 901 females. The sex ratio is around 943 females per 1,000 males. Children aged 0 to 6 years make up about 296 of the population, showing the young generation present in the village. There are about 234 members of the Scheduled Castes (SC), an important community in the village. The Scheduled Tribes (ST) population numbers around 27. The overall literacy rate is approximately 51.29%, with male literacy at about 61.15% and female literacy near 40.84%. There are around 287 households in the village. Connectivity of Belawa

Connectivity plays a major role in improving access, opportunities, and overall development of villages like Belawa. As per the 2011 stats, Belawa had access to public bus service, private bus service and railway station.
